是的,mysql用戶名區(qū)分大小寫。影響:用戶管理、數(shù)據(jù)庫(kù)訪問(wèn)和權(quán)限授予。建議:使用一致的大寫或小寫,在連接數(shù)據(jù)庫(kù)或管理用戶時(shí)準(zhǔn)確輸入。
mysql用戶名區(qū)分大小寫嗎?
是的,MySQL用戶名區(qū)分大小寫。
詳細(xì)說(shuō)明:
在MySQL中,用戶名是區(qū)分大小寫的,這意味著:
- “user1″和”USER1″是不同的用戶名。
- “user_name”和”USER_NAME”也是不同的用戶名。
MySQL在存儲(chǔ)和比較用戶名時(shí)會(huì)保留其大小寫。因此,在創(chuàng)建或使用用戶時(shí),必須嚴(yán)格遵守指定的大小寫。
影響:
用戶名區(qū)分大小寫會(huì)影響以下方面:
- 用戶管理:當(dāng)創(chuàng)建或修改用戶時(shí),必須準(zhǔn)確指定用戶名的大小寫。
- 數(shù)據(jù)庫(kù)訪問(wèn):用戶只能使用其注冊(cè)的大寫或小寫用戶名連接數(shù)據(jù)庫(kù),否則會(huì)收到訪問(wèn)被拒絕的錯(cuò)誤。
- 權(quán)限授予:在授予或撤銷權(quán)限時(shí),用戶名的大小寫也必須匹配。
建議:
為了避免混淆和錯(cuò)誤,建議遵循以下最佳實(shí)踐:
- 在創(chuàng)建用戶名時(shí),使用大寫或小寫,并始終如一地使用。
- 在連接數(shù)據(jù)庫(kù)或管理用戶時(shí),準(zhǔn)確地輸入用戶名的大寫或小寫。
- 如果需要?jiǎng)?chuàng)建大小寫不敏感的用戶名,可以使用特殊的LOWER_CASE_TABLE_NAMES系統(tǒng)變量。